How much does it cost to rent an apartment in North Broadway?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| North Broadway Studio Apartments | $1,842 | $1,100 | $2,200 |
| North Broadway 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,170 | $1,475 | $3,025 |
| North Broadway 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,799 | $1,500 | $4,824 |
| North Broadway 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,549 | $2,300 | $2,900 |
